No, it's just the disc. And it doesn't really need instructions. Pac-Man Vs. is pretty straightforward: one person (on the GBA) is Pac-Man, everyone else is a ghost. Pac-Man on the GBA can see the whole maze, but the ghosts can only see themselves on the tv. When one of the ghosts eats Pac-Man, the person who was the successful ghost becomes Pac-Man and gets the GBA, while the former Pac-Man becomes a ghost and uses a regular controller.
